Output 08dc830dec6796e572c0963ba1fbd2caa1f40555a2a1d060706d68efaefd8ff3:13

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ee0eda8ce711239a256a5386c487b6f73eaad9b9 OP_EQUAL
address
3PPkYFeoBujXerkEYkFe3EQhrrhVL36BoG
transaction
08dc830dec6796e572c0963ba1fbd2caa1f40555a2a1d060706d68efaefd8ff3
confirmations
504031
spent
true